Unlike the 2022 edition, the 2023 MotoGP Spanish Grand Prix was very frustrating for fabio quartararo !

Of course, we can always find positive in everything, like his initial start during the Sprint or his race on Sunday which he finished 10th after starting 16th and having received two Long Lap penalties, but the Yamaha rider mainly remembers the current problems of the M1, the main one of which seems to be the impossibility of exploiting its rhythm as soon as a driver precedes it.

Without your two long lap penalties, the pace wasn't so bad in the race?
“It was bad, it was bad for us, you know. I will try to be very clear about this. During the warm-up this morning, I have never been so fast with the medium tire. I mean 37.1 with lots of fuel. We have these two problems, one is the time attack, but also today I was behind Augusto (Fernández) for 10 laps. And there was no way for me to get close and try to pass, and we are, in my opinion, almost a second slower in the race than we can do. In the morning, 37,1 with low temperatures might be OK, but for me our base is 38,0 or big 37, and we haven't been able to do any laps. And as soon as I overtake someone and create a gap, I can ride a little better and I catch another rider. That's the problem, because I'm fast, I feel I'm fast, I ride well, but there are situations that I can't control. »
